What is an Employer of Record (EOR) service and how does it work in Malaysia?
An Employer of Record (EOR) service in Malaysia acts as the official employer on behalf of your company, handling payroll, compliance, taxes, and employee benefits locally. This allows you to hire and manage employees without establishing a local legal entity. What is the difference between using an EOR and setting up a local company in Malaysia?
Using an EOR like Aniday in Malaysia allows you to employ staff without the legal and administrative burden of setting up a local entity. The EOR handles all compliance, payroll, and HR functions, which speeds up hiring and reduces risk. In contrast, setting up a local company requires more time, cost, and ongoing management of local statutory obligations, which may be less flexible for businesses testing the market or managing small teams.
Are there any limitations or risks when using an EOR service in Malaysia?
While EOR services such as Aniday offer convenience and compliance, there can be limitations like less direct control over employment contracts and potential dependency on the provider's expertise. It's essential to choose a reputable provider to mitigate risks related to local labor law compliance and data security. Understanding the scope of services and any contractual obligations will help ensure smooth operations when using an EOR in Malaysia.
